Groaning front end. Not suspension, pitch changes as RPM changes. Thinking water pump bearings. Cools fine (today).
Takes a while to surface, once heated up and the thermostat is open for a while. Can hear it off of the starts (stop sign). Then sort of masks away by engine noise as RPM/speed increase.
Any ideas?:banghead:

Found it.
Alternator bearings were going. 3 bolts - replaced alt. Good now.
